Run Workflows on Time With No Contact Neededš§ā±ļø
GoHighLevel just rolled out something that solves a real problem. The new workflow scheduler lets users start workflows based on time. No need for a contact to trigger it. You can now run a workflow every morning, every few hours, or once a week without stacking delay steps or using outside tools. š§ā±ļø Inside the workflow builder, there is now a Scheduler trigger. It includes options like hourly, daily, or weekly runs. You can even go deeper with custom schedules using cron-style settings. Skip weekends? Set an end date? You can do that too. ā
This update is great for internal tasks. Think about sending Slack messages, updating a Google Sheet, or syncing with Airtable. It just runs when you want it to. No contact needed. š Skipped steps are clearly shown in the logs, so nothing gets lost. There is also a preview tool that shows you the next five times the workflow will run. That way, you know it works before you go live. š This is a simple fix that can clean up a lot of workflows.
